Francis Oneill
Following a courageous battle with cancer, Francis H. Oneill of Gladwyn, NB, passed away peacefully at the Saint John Regional Hospital on the evening of February 4, 2021.

Francis was born in Kilburn , NB, on May 23, 1941. He was the son of the late Henry and Ruby (Fitzherbert) Oneill. Francis leaves behind his loving wife of 58 years, Mary Oneill (Cooper); his daughters, Valerie Sullivan (Allie) of Gladwyn, NB, Karen Oneill of Naples, FL; his son, Dwayne Oneill (Laura) of Gladwyn, NB; seven grandchildren and three great grandchildren with one more on the way.

Francis was predeceased by his parents; his sister, Carolyn Oneill; and his granddaughter, Maggie Oneill.

Francis worked as a silviculture engineer for Fraser Lumber for over 30 years. When he wasn't at work, Francis worked growing potatoes on his own farm and continued to work there even until last fall. Francis enjoyed cutting wood, fishing in his own fish pond, going for boat rides, playing all kinds of games, especially card games. Above all those activities, Francis enjoyed spending time with his family.

Do to the Covid-19 restrictions, a celebration of Francis' life will be held at a later date.

For those who wish, memorial donations to the Canadian Cancer Society would be appreciated by the family.

Arrangements have been entrusted to Brunswick Funeral Home, Perth-Andover, NB.
